Could a machine ever feel pain, experience pleasure, or simply have an experience of the world of its own? As artificial intelligence (AI) tools become capable of conversing, reasoning and learning, the question is gradually moving from science fiction novels to laboratories. It is of particular interest to researchers who are trying to understand what causes consciousness to emerge.
But a problem arises from the outset: we still don't know exactly why we are conscious. Scientists suggest that consciousness is intimately linked to our biological brain. For others, it would depend above all on the way in which information is processed and an artificial system could, in principle, reproduce the processes essential to conscious experience.
This is the question that Ulysse Klatzmann, postdoctoral researcher in cognitive and computational neuroscience at the Azrieli Research Center at CHU Sainte-Justine and at the University of Montreal, and Adrien Doerig, of the Free University of Berlin, examine in an article entitled “What biology can, and cannot, tell us about conscious AI”. They do not seek to determine whether current AI systems are conscious. They ask a more fundamental question: what can biology really teach us about artificial consciousness?
